🔌 Function
The high-pressure electric pump supplies the pressure and flow required by the EFI fuel rail and injectors. It normally operates inside a vapour separator or cooled fuel module.
Common signs of failure:
• Low or unstable fuel-rail pressure
• Crank/no-start or difficult hot starting
• Engine hesitation, lean surging or loss of power
• Pump noise, excessive current draw or blown fuse
• Intermittent stalling as the pump or fuel module heats up
